0
파이썬 모듈 ftplib을 사용하고 있습니다. 이제 사용자가 디렉토리 파마를 읽거나 쓰거나 작성했는지 알고 싶습니다. 현재 로그인 사용자의 퍼미션을 어떻게 얻을 수 있습니까?ftplib을 사용할 때 사용자의 퍼마 (perm)를 아는 방법은 무엇입니까?
파이썬 모듈 ftplib을 사용하고 있습니다. 이제 사용자가 디렉토리 파마를 읽거나 쓰거나 작성했는지 알고 싶습니다. 현재 로그인 사용자의 퍼미션을 어떻게 얻을 수 있습니까?ftplib을 사용할 때 사용자의 퍼마 (perm)를 아는 방법은 무엇입니까?
retrlines ('LIST')는 귀하가 찾고있는 것일 수 있습니다. dir 목록과 모든 권한을 보여줍니다.
http://docs.python.org/2/library/ftplib.html#ftplib.FTP.retrlines
파일 또는 디렉토리의 퍼머 (perm)이므로이 사용자가 퍼미션을 쓰거나 삭제했는지 알고 싶습니다. 작동합니까? –
파일과 디렉터리 (현재 디렉터리가 됨)에 대한 사용 권한은 사용자가 삭제 또는 쓰기가 허용되는지 여부를 알려야합니다. – pypat
나는 약간의 시험을했다. 사용자에게 쓰기 권한이있는 경우 사용 권한 비트는 -rw-r-r--이며, 그렇지 않은 경우 사용 권한 비트는 -r-r-r--입니다. 그러나 파일에 크게 의존합니다. ftp에 파일이 없으면 어떻게해야합니까? –